Book a direct Rome to Miami International Airport flight and you'll be in the air for an average of 11 hours 25 minutes.
Miami International Airport is located in Miami. The city runs on the UTC-5 timezone and is six hours behind Rome.
You can pick from 10 direct services a week between Rome Leonardo da Vinci Fiumicino Airport (FCO) and Miami International Airport (MIA). This is the most popular route, with ITA Airways offering a 10:20am departure from FCO to MIA.

Rome Ciampino Airport (CIA)
Using public transport, you can travel from central Rome to CIA in about 20 minutes. The airport is roughly 14 kilometres away, and making the trip by car will take approximately 20 minutes.

Getting from Miami International Airport (MIA) to central Miami
Central Miami is around 11 kilometres from Miami International Airport and takes about 20 minutes to reach by car. Look into how to get from the airport to the city, whether that's with a car hire, taxi or ride-share.
When travelling on public transport, expect a journey time of roughly 35 minutes.

The best time to fly from Rome to Miami International Airport (MIA)
March is when most people book flights from Rome to Miami International Airport (MIA). Plan your visit to Miami in September if you prefer a quieter experience.
When booking your Rome to MIA plane ticket, consider what kind of weather works for you. August is the warmest month in Miami, with temperatures ranging from 27ºC to 31ºC.
If you'd rather travel in cooler conditions, search for a cheap ticket from Rome to Miami International Airport in January when temperatures are between 15ºC and 24ºC.
